Prioritize fulfilment decisions
The order number, destination, product name, variant, SKU and quantity should be easy to scan. The hierarchy should help a packer confirm the correct item without reading the entire page.
Use whitespace deliberately. Dense borders and decorative blocks compete with the fields that prevent packing errors.
Separate the packing slip from the invoice
A packing slip usually does not need prices, tax calculations or payment details. Removing those fields makes the document safer for gifts and keeps the focus on what is physically included.
That does not mean it should look generic. The logo, store identity, typography and service message can remain consistent with the invoice while the information model changes.
Handle partial fulfilment honestly
Test orders with multiple quantities and partial fulfilment. The document should make it clear what is being packed now rather than implying every item in the original order is inside the parcel.
If your workflow requires an internal picking document, keep it separate. A picking worksheet can contain checkboxes and internal cues that do not belong in the customer’s package.
Run a parcel-ready print check
Confirm that the packing slip prints at the intended paper size, fits the envelope or pouch used by the operation and remains readable on the actual office printer.
Use a synthetic order with long product and variant names. A reliable packing slip is tested against the awkward orders, not only the easy ones.

Review before you publish a template.
- Order number and shipping destination are prominent.
- Product, variant, SKU and quantity remain easy to scan.
- Prices and payment details are intentionally omitted.
- Partial fulfilment is represented accurately.
- Internal picking notes stay out of the customer document.
- The printed page fits the real packing workflow.

Should a Shopify packing slip show prices?
Usually no. Packing slips focus on the items included in the shipment. Price-free output also makes them more suitable for gift orders.
Is a packing slip the same as a picking list?
No. A packing slip travels with the parcel, while a picking worksheet is an internal document used to collect and verify items.
